What is a Zero Trust Network?

A zero trust network is a security model that assumes that no one inside or outside the network is exempt from error. This means that all traffic, both internal and external can be a cause of concern and needs to be verified. Zero trust networks are designed to protect against a variety of threats, including data breaches, malware, and insider threats, while at the same time protecting each individuals privacy and autonomy.

There are a number of different ways to implement a zero trust network, but some of the most common elements include:

  • Identity-aware access control (IAM): IAM allows you to control who has access to what resources in your network. This is based on the principle of least privilege, which means that users are only granted the permissions needed to perform certain tasks.
  • Data encryption: All data is encrypted with the latest in technology and free from third party involvement.
  • Microsegmentation: Microsegmentation is a granular form of network security dividing the network into even smaller zones. This makes it even more difficult for attackers to move laterally within your network.
  • Endpoint security: Endpoint security measures protect your devices from malware and other threats. This includes antivirus software, firewalls, and intrusion detection systems.
  • Cloud security: Cloud security measures protect your data and applications in the cloud. This includes encryption, access control, and auditing.

By implementing a zero trust network, you can significantly reduce your risk of data breaches and other security threats
